Vineyard Notes
The 2020 vintage was vastly characterized by a series of environmental challenges, putting vineyard crews and winemakers to the test. The season started well, growing conditions were nearly ideal. Spring frost was an issue for some of our neighboring AVA’s, but our windy site was spared any frost. An August heat spell accelerated ripening, resulting in an early start to harvest and yielding a small crop. However, when the fire broke in Bodega bay on Sunday, August 24th the same wind-protected our site from frost brought days and days of smoke. Immediate sampling, analysis, and micro-fermentations allowed us to determine how to proceed. The ancient sea-bed of the San Pablo Bay is mineral rich, clay soils that define La Cruz Vineyard. Thirty-four acres are planted to chardonnay, in distinct blocks where clone 4, Wente and Dijon clones are planted. Typical to this vineyard is a pronounced bright acidity and signature spice notes.
Winemaker Notes
Our chardonnay was harvested in the cold night and came in at 23.3 Brix. The fruit was pressed using a gentle cycle, the juice settled for 12 hours prior racking in barrels where they went through primary and second fermentation. Our 2018 La Cruz Chardonnay is filtered but not fined. We used Nomacorc 100 closure, with a specific low oxygen ingress rate, eliminating any oxidation. It is a 100% plant-based closure with a carbon neutral footprint, aligning with our mission.
